Description

Polyhedral silsesquioxanes (POSS) will be modified using chloromethylation of aromatic POSS cages. These cages will then be co-cast, using solvent, with chloromethylated polysulfones and subsequently quaternized with monofunctional and difunctional trialkylamines in order to render crosslinked films containing the cage-structures. Subsequent alkalization will form anion exchange membranes with high IEC, high conductivity but low swelling, good chemical resistance against strong acids and bases and good mechanical strength. They will be used as AEMs in direct sodium borohydride/hydrogen peroxide fuel cells.
